            Wind rushing through my hair, tips of waves licking my feet, sunrays beaming down on me. It’s summer, and I’m flying across the lake on a jet ski, with my friend on the back with me. It was my first time on a jet ski, and I absolutely loved it. Something about the speed and thrill of skipping across the water really exhilarated me. I was 13 years old, staying at a friend’s house on the lake.              We’re having the time of our lives, when suddenly, I see something in the side view mirror. It’s the last thing I want to see: red and blue lights. So, I “pull over,” which, doesn’t really mean anything in the middle of a lake. I turn off the jet ski and look at my friend. Neither of us are smiling anymore. The police boat pulls up next to us, and the two officers ask me to step on their boat.
